Our review of the NORTIV 8 Men's Hiking Boots finds them best suited to anyone who needs a lightweight, comfortable chukka-style boot for everyday outdoor use. The single biggest reason to buy is the blend of cushioning and low weight: at roughly 14.2 oz per shoe they feel almost like a trail sneaker while still offering ankle padding and a grippy outsole. The review focuses on real-world comfort, construction, and how these boots perform for walking, light hiking, and long shifts on the job.
Key Features
- Lightweight Design: At approximately 14.2 oz per shoe these boots reduce fatigue on long walks and make them comfortable for all-day wear.
- Padded Ankle Support: The padded collar gives stable, cushioned support around the ankle for uneven terrain without feeling bulky.
- Durable Materials: Synthetic leather uppers and Oxford fabric are used to strike a balance between wear resistance and airflow for breathability.
- Supportive Insole: A layered insole combining EVA, foam, and mesh provides arch support and shock absorption for extended distances.
- Grippy Outsole: A slip-resistant rubber outsole with a thick EVA midsole cushions impact and improves traction on wet or slippery surfaces.
- Versatile Style: The chukka silhouette pairs easily with jeans or work pants, making these boots suitable for casual, outdoor, and light industrial use.
Who It's For
These boots are a solid option for outdoor enthusiasts who want the feel of a lightweight hiking shoe with the look of a chukka boot. They work well for delivery workers, warehouse staff, or anyone who spends long hours on their feet and values a cushioned, supportive insole.
Those seeking heavy-duty mountaineering footwear or a boot designed for extreme off-trail conditions should look elsewhere; while construction is durable, customer feedback shows mixed long-term stitching durability and a range of toe-box fits, so people needing a very rigid, reinforced boot or a guaranteed narrow fit should consider alternatives.
Pros & Cons
Pros
- Very comfortable for long periods thanks to the lightweight build and supportive layered insole.
- Good traction and cushioning from the EVA midsole and slip-resistant rubber outsole.
- Stylish chukka look that pairs well with casual and work outfits.
- Breathable oxford fabric helps airflow and reduces overheating on warm days.
Cons
- Mixed reports on long-term durability, with some customers noting stitching issues after months of use.
- Fit can vary by foot shape; some find a roomy toe box while others report a narrow fit.
Specifications
| Weight (per shoe) | About 14.2 oz |
| Upper materials | Synthetic leather and Oxford fabric |
| Insole | EVA, foam and mesh layered insole |
| Midsole | Thick EVA cushioning |
| Outsole | Slip-resistant rubber |
| Style | Chukka ankle boot |
Our Verdict
The NORTIV 8 Men's Hiking Boots deliver dependable comfort and a surprisingly light feel, making them a good value for daily walkers, casual hikers, and people who need supportive footwear for long shifts. They are not specialized mountaineering boots, and fit can vary by foot shape, but for the price they offer strong cushioning, decent traction, and a versatile look.
